Mastitis pathogen and 16S qPCR results and associated metadata collected in Auvergne farms (France)

DOI

Longitudinal sampling of 6 farms in the Auvergne region (France) provided bi-weekly samples of milk (cow level), feces (cow level), litter (farm level) and milk filter (farm level), which were investigated for - mastitis pathogens, quantified by qPCR using Pathoproof commercial kit and laboratory-made range (included in qPCR pathogen file and qPCR pathogen range file) - bacterial abundance, quantified by 16S gene qPCR (included in metadata) - immune cells abunance, quantified weekly by AgroLabs laboratory (included in metadata) -information on farm practices and antibiotic treatments (included in metadata)

This data was then analyzed to identify pathogen profiles associated with mastitis, using the R workflow (included in R files pathogen preprocessing and pathogen analysis)
